NS-P424 Compact Diffuse Silicon Pressure Transmitter Rod shaped Compact Ceramic Pressure Resistive Liquid Gas Pressure Transmission Diffuse Silicon Pressure Gauge is generally used to measure the pressure of gas, pressure body or steam, and then convert the measured signal into a 4-20mA current signal or 0-5V voltage signal for output. The main classifications include capacitive silicon pressure variation, volumetric silicon pressure variation, strain based silicon pressure variation, and flexible diffusion silicon pressure variation. The principle is that the medium dispersed silicon directly acts on the sensitive diaphragm of the pressure sensor at the front end of the dispersed silicon pressure transformer. The Wheatstone bridge composed of resistors distributed on the sensitive diaphragm of the pressure sensor uses the piezoresistive effect to achieve a conversion process from pressure to electrical signal. The millivolt signal generated by the sensor sensitive element at the front end of the dispersed silicon pressure transformer is amplified into an industrial standard signal through electronic circuits.
